Horace Bonham (1835-1892)

 

Horace Bonham (1835-1892)
American attorney, newspaperman, poet and portrait & genre painter ;
H. Bonham ; Horace Bonham, Esq. ;
[Born November 26, 1835 in York, PA – died March 7, 1892 (also listed as November 7, 1892) in York, PA]

Horace Bonham (1835-1892) biography:

Birth: November 26, 1835 in York, PA ;
Death: March 7, 1892 (also listed as November 7, 1892) in York, PA ;
Sex: Male ;
Ethnicity: White ;

Known for: Portrait paintings of family ; genre scenes of local townspeople ; African-American portraits ;
Medium: Oil ;
Technique: Painting ;
Subjects: People ; everyday scenes ;

Areas: York, PA (1835-1865, 1871-1892) ; Europe (February, 1869) ; Munich, Germany ; Philadelphia, PA (1870) ;
Region: East Coast ; Europe ;
Lived: York, PA (1835-1865) ; Europe (February, 1869) ; Munich, Germany ;
Father: Samuel Cox Bonham (1791-1856), farmer ;
Mother: Elisabeth (Stayman) Bonham (1802-1867) ;
Relatives: Rebecca Bonham (1828-?), sister ; Sarah Bonham (1832-?), sister ; John Milton Bonham (1835-?), twin brother ; Emily Cora Bonham (1843-1868), sister ;
Spouse: Rebekah “Rebecca” Forney (Lewis) Bonham (1836-1926), wife, married January 27, 1870 in York, PA ;
Children: Mary Lewis Bonham (1871-1872), daughter ; Elizabeth “Bessie” (Bonham) Stayman (1872-1965), daughter ; Amy Lewis Bonham (1878-1932), daughter ; Eleanor Milton Bonham (1881-?), daughter ;

Training: Quaker female tutor as a child ; York County Academy, York, PA ; Dickinson Seminary in Williamsport, PA (1847) ; Wesleyan Institute, Middletown, NY attended with his twin brother ; Yale, New Haven, CT ; Studied as a lawyer and was admitted to the bar (1859-1860) ; Learned to be a painter in Munich, Germany under “Otto” [possibly Otto Piltz (1846-1910)] ;
Instructors: “Otto” [possibly Otto Piltz (1846-1910)] ;
Work: Entered military for Civil War (1865) ; York Republican, York, PA, newspaper owner and editor (1860) ; opened new newspaper Daily Recorder, York, PA (1861) ;

Taught: York Club, York, PA, lecture, “The claims of literature upon the mind” December 27, 1859 ;
Students:

Member: York Club, York, PA (1859), lecturer (and possibly member?) ; Lafayette College Alumni Association, Easton, PA, member (1870) ; Philadelphia Society of Artists, Philadelphia, PA, member (1880) ;
Exhibited with: Salmagundi Club, New York, NY, “Black and white exhibition” (1884) ; Museum of Fine Arts, Boston, MA (1879-1885) ; National Academy of Design, New York, NY ; Lydian Art Gallery, Chicago, IL ; Pennsylvania Academy of the Fine Arts, Philadelphia, PA ; Philadelphia Society of Artists, Philadelphia, PA, “Second annual exhibition” (November, 1880) ;
